Who is Farspeak best for?
This tool is primarily designed for Python developers, AI/ML engineers, and data scientists who are building or enhancing LLM-powered applications requiring external knowledge. It particularly benefits those needing to develop intelligent chatbots, robust knowledge retrieval systems, or context-aware content generation tools with a focus on efficiency and reduced development overhead.
Who is FlexApp best for?
FlexApp is primarily designed for non-technical entrepreneurs, small business owners, and individuals with innovative app ideas but no coding background. It also serves product managers or marketers looking to quickly prototype and validate mobile application concepts without significant development resources. Anyone aiming to rapidly bring a mobile app concept to life without investing in traditional development can benefit.
